How Low Can You Go? — the golf podcast born in Scotland that tracks two golf buddies chasing low handicaps within just 6 months. Chris, a single-figure golfer on a mission to reach scratch, teams up with Dave, a mid-handicapper who would dearly love to break into single figures. In this debut season Chris and Dave dive into their golf history, what’s motivating them to get better, and get locked-in to their (ambitious) 2025 targets. Why do people work so hard at this great game but never get any better? Chris and Dave are on a mission to solve this problem and turn their golf dreams into reality. Expect laughs, lessons, pleasure and pain on the roller coaster ride that is amateur golf. How Low Can You Go? Come join us and find out.

    “Your future best golf is probably being built inside your worst rounds.”

    In Part 2 with Jon Sherman from the 🎧 The Sweet Spot Podcast and author of The Four Foundations of Golf, we dive deep into the psychology of golf improvement.

    Jon explains why golfers give up too early during rounds, how resilience is built on your worst days, and why “getting your hands dirty” might be the key to shooting lower scores.

    We also discuss:

    • how Jon works with PGA Tour winner Mackenzie Hughes
    • handling pressure and expectations on the golf course
    • why golf is “an infinite game”
    • mental game mistakes amateur golfers make
    • simple stat tracking that actually helps
    • why chasing lower handicaps doesn’t always lead to happiness
    • process vs results in golf improvement

    If you’ve ever struggled mentally during a bad round, lost confidence on the course, or wondered how better players stay composed under pressure — this episode is for you.

    Featuring:
    Jon Sherman — author of The Four Foundations of Golf, co-host of The Sweet Spot podcast, and coach to PGA Tour players including Mackenzie Hughes.

    “Most golfers don’t actually understand what good golf looks like for their skill level.”

    Today we’re joined by Jon Sherman — author of The Four Foundations of Golf, founder of Practical Golf, and co-host of The Sweet Spot Podcast.

    This is one of the most honest conversations we’ve had yet about the mental side of golf.

    IN THIS EPISODE

    • Why golfers put so much pressure on themselves
    • Fear of choking and protecting good rounds
    • Why expectations destroy enjoyment
    • What “good golf” actually looks like
    • Why elite golf is mostly avoiding disasters
    • Why mid-handicap golfers might be the most tortured golfers on earth

    Jon also explains why most golfers fundamentally misunderstand scoring, consistency and improvement — and how changing your expectations can completely transform both your golf and your enjoyment of the game.

    What actually causes big slices with driver, heavy chips, and inconsistent contact in golf?

    In this episode, golf coach and content creator Chase Cooper breaks down Dave and Chris’s golf swings live on the podcast — identifying the setup mistakes, low-point issues, clubface problems, and swing patterns that are holding them back.

    From driver swing faults and ball position to chipping technique and strike control, Chase explains why most amateur golfers struggle with contact and how small changes in setup and intention can completely change your ball striking.

    This is a raw, honest and hugely relatable coaching session for any golfer trying to improve their swing without getting lost in overcomplicated technical instruction.

    Topics include:

    • How to stop slices with the driver
    • Why golfers struggle with low point control
    • The real cause of heavy chips and chunked pitch shots
    • Ball position, forearm setup and shoulder alignment
    • Why solid contact solves more problems than golfers think
    • The difference between “feel” golfers and analytical golfers
    • Why most golfers are more consistent than they realise
    • How elite players control strike location on the clubface
    • Simpler ways to practice golf effectively
